As reported here this morning, the 103-page dossier on weird and wild felon-con man coach James Pantera, who at last word was still prowling the pool decks of San Diego, was submitted to USA Swimming this morning by Mike Saltzstein, one of the few principled whistleblowers out there.
Saltzstein received a response from Bruce Stratton, the USA Swimming board president, stating in part that “we will take appropriate action.”
Stratton didn’t address whether appropriate action would include the resignations of the board and executive leadership of this organization for setting up and hyping as state-of-the-art a background check system that doesn’t even include reference checks when someone launches his own new coach-owned team.
